Quang Ngai completes more than 580 houses for people in flooded areas before Tet

Quang Ngai - Complete the construction of new houses and repair of more than 580 houses damaged by floods, ensuring people in disaster areas have safe housing before Tet.

On December 10, Mr. Do Tam Hien -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Committee - said that, implementing the Prime Minister's direction on implementing the "Quang Trung Campaign", Quang Ngai province has specifically determined the time and progress for completing the construction and repair of houses for people in flooded areas.

For the 58 houses that need to be rebuilt, 29 have been completed; 4 have started construction but have not been completed; 8 are under construction and 17 have not started construction.

For 524 damaged houses that need repair, 475 houses have been completed to date; 40 houses are under repair and 9 houses have not been repaired.

Mr. Do Tam Hien said that in the coming time, Quang Ngai will continue to direct and urge local authorities and departments and branches to mobilize and focus resources to complete new construction and repair remaining cases damaged by natural disasters, helping people have stable housing during the upcoming Tet holiday.

Regarding the work of repairing houses for people affected by floods, recently, Secretary of the Quang Ngai Provincial Party Committee Ho Van Nien and leaders of departments and branches of the province visited Tay Tra commune to present support to overcome the damage; attended the groundbreaking ceremony for the construction of houses for poor households whose houses collapsed due to the recent storm.

There are 20 households affected by floods in Tay Tra commune that are supported: 6 households whose houses have completely collapsed are supported with 60 million VND/household; 9 households with houses damaged by 50 - 70% are supported with 30 million VND/household; 5 households with houses damaged by 30 - 50% are supported with 15 million VND/household.

Along with the donation, Provincial Party Secretary Ho Van Nien also attended the groundbreaking ceremony for the house construction for Ms. Ho Thi Huong's family in Tra Nga village, whose house was completely collapsed during the recent storm.

The Provincial Party Secretary requested local authorities to mobilize maximum resources to support the construction of new houses and repair of houses damaged by storms and floods, helping people stabilize their lives soon.

Specifically, the support for repairing damaged houses must be completed before December 31, 2025; newly built houses must be completed before January 31, 2026 so that people can celebrate Tet in time.
